Moscow Issues Statement on Ukrainian Drone Attacks Targeting Russian Airports

Russia’s Defense Ministry stated that fires on aircraft caused by Ukrainian drone attacks on Russian airbases have ⁣been extinguished, with some perpetrators arrested.

According to webangah News Agency, Russia’s Defense Ministry announced in a statement on‌ Sunday ‌that Ukraine‍ conducted a “terrorist attack” ⁢using drones targeting Russian airbases in Murmansk, Irkutsk, ​Ivanovo, ryazan, and Amur.

Teh ministry claimed Kyiv deployed FPV drones in ⁣the assaults. While attacks on ‌military airfields in Ivanovo, Ryazan, and Amur where fully intercepted, strikes near Murmansk ‌and Irkutsk ignited fires on several aircraft. The blazes have ⁤since been contained, with no military or civilian casualties ‌reported. Authorities‌ confirmed arrests of some individuals involved.

A truck ⁣driver allegedly linked to the drone attack in Irkutsk has been detained for investigation.
